Synthesis and Antimicrobial Activity of some novel Formazan Derivatives

ABSTRACT In the present investigation, a series of uracil formazans (5a-r) were synthesized by condensation of schiff base (4a-c) and diazonium salt of various substituted aromaticamines. The intermediate schiff base (4a-c) was itself synthesized by condensation of (6-hydrazino-3-methyl uracil) with various aromatic aldehydes (3a-c). The structures of the compounds have been confirmed by elemental analysis and spectral analysis. Newly synthesized compounds were screened for their antimicrobial activities.
